The point that I was trying to make to Russell was that since purely classical machines can exhibit consciousness means that you cannot derive quantum mechanics from consciousness alone. And neither does the fact that you might have found a couple of objects that do not commute mean that you have derived QM. Else the person who first noted that rotations in 3 dimensions do not commute could be said to have discovered QM!
